ST. Calculate the variance of a random variable ξ, such that P(ξ=0)=0.2,P(ξ=1)=0.3,P(ξ=2)=0.5.

E(ξ)=0.2(0)+0.3(1)+0.5(2)=1.3E(\xi)=0.2(0)+0.3(1)+0.5(2)=1.3

E(ξ2)=0.2(0)2+0.3(1)2+0.5(2)2=2.3E(\xi^2)=0.2(0)^2+0.3(1)^2+0.5(2)^2=2.3

Var(ξ)=E(ξ2)(E(ξ))2Var(\xi)=E(\xi^2)-(E(\xi))^2

=2.3(1.3)2=0.61=2.3-(1.3)^2=0.61

Var(ξ)=0.61Var(\xi)=0.61
